文本编程的plc叫什么

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    文本编程的PLC通常称为文本式PLC编程语言或者文本式编程环境。

    文本式PLC编程语言是一种使用纯文本编写程序的编程语言,它提供了一种灵活且可扩展的方法来编写和控制PLC系统。与图形化编程环境相比,文本编程更加直观和高效,能够满足更复杂的控制需求。

    在文本式PLC编程语言中,程序的逻辑和功能通过一系列的指令和语句来实现。这些指令和语句可以是简单的逻辑操作(如AND、OR、NOT),也可以是复杂的函数和算法。编程人员可以根据具体需求选择适当的指令和语句来构建程序。

    常见的文本式PLC编程语言包括Ladder Diagram(梯形图)、Structured Text(结构化文本)、Instruction List(指令列表)等。每种编程语言都有各自的特点和适用场景。例如,Ladder Diagram适用于描述电气控制电路,Structured Text适用于复杂的数学运算和逻辑控制,Instruction List适用于直接操作PLC硬件等。

    总的来说,文本编程是一种强大而灵活的PLC编程方式,它能够满足不同级别和复杂度的控制需求,并提供了更直观、高效的编程方式,帮助工程师更加方便地实现精确控制和自主开发。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    PLC(可编程逻辑控制器)的文本编程语言通常被称为文本编程的PLC叫什么。以下是一些常见的PLC文本编程语言:

    1. 石油和天然气工业在PLC编程中广泛使用的五中标准编程语言是LD(Ladder Diagram),LD是PLC中最早被广泛使用的文本编程语言之一。它通过使用电路图符号来表示逻辑关系,并使用线图化方法进行布线。

    2. 结构文本(Structured Text,ST)是一种类似于高级编程语言(如C或Pascal)的PLC文本编程语言。ST通过结构化编程方法来实现复杂的逻辑控制,它使用标准的编程语句(如if、for、while等)。

    3. 功能块图(Function Block Diagram,FBD)是一种采用图形符号表示逻辑控制的PLC文本编程语言。它通过将不同的功能块连接起来来表示不同的操作和逻辑关系。

    4. 过程和设备控制使用的控制器的文本编程语言为Sequential Function Chart(SFC),它是一种基于图表的PLC文本编程语言。SFC使用步骤和转换来描述控制器的行为,并允许并行操作。

    5. 教育和培训领域常用的PLC文本编程语言包括Instruction List(IL),它是一种基于汇编语言的编程语言,通过使用简单的指令来实现逻辑控制。IL常用于向初学者介绍PLC编程的基本概念和原理。

    这些是一些常见的PLC文本编程语言,它们在不同的应用领域和行业中有不同的用途和优势。根据具体的应用需求和工作环境,选择适合的PLC文本编程语言是至关重要的。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    文本编程的PLC(Programmable Logic Controller)通常称为结构化文本编程(Structured Text Programming),简称ST编程。

    ST编程是一种基于结构化文本语言的PLC编程方式,它类似于传统的高级编程语言,如C语言和Pascal。使用ST编程,可以利用各种结构化编程元素和语法,创建逻辑控制程序。

    下面将介绍ST编程的一般方法和操作流程。

    ST编程的基本方法

    1. 编写算法:根据控制问题的要求,首先需要编写控制算法。这可以是一个状态转换图、一个流程图或一个伪代码。
    2. 确定变量:根据算法,确定需要使用的变量和数据类型。这包括输入信号、输出信号、内部变量等。
    3. 定义函数块:将算法转化为函数块的形式,以便在程序中复用。函数块可以包含输入参数、输出参数和内部变量。
    4. 创建程序:在PLC编程软件中,创建一个新的ST程序。将函数块放置到程序中,并连接输入和输出信号。
    5. 编写ST代码:根据算法和函数块,使用结构化文本语言编写ST代码。使用各种控制结构,如条件语句、循环语句和函数调用,实现所需的逻辑控制。
    6. 编译和上传:编译ST代码,并将其上传到PLC。在上传之前,可以进行代码的语法检查和错误调试。

    ST编程的操作流程

    下面是ST编程的典型操作流程:

    1. 打开PLC编程软件:启动PLC编程软件,例如Siemens Step7、Rockwell RSLogix等。
    2. 创建新工程:在软件中创建一个新的工程,并选择使用ST编程。
    3. 定义硬件配置:根据实际情况,配置PLC的硬件参数,例如IO模块、通信模块等。
    4. 创建程序:在工程中创建一个ST程序。命名程序,并选择合适的编程语言和版本。
    5. 定义变量:根据控制要求,定义输入信号、输出信号和内部变量。为每个变量选择适当的数据类型。
    6. 编写ST代码:根据控制要求,使用结构化文本编写ST代码。可以定义函数块、函数、宏等,以实现复用和模块化。
    7. 编译程序:使用编程软件的编译功能,将ST代码编译为可执行的二进制文件。在编译过程中,会进行语法检查和错误调试。
    8. 上传程序:将编译后的程序上传到PLC。通过编程软件和通信接口,将程序发送到PLC的内存中。
    9. 测试和调试:在PLC上执行程序,并进行测试和调试。检查输入信号和输出信号是否正常工作,以及逻辑控制是否按预期运行。
    10. 保存和备份:保存ST程序和编程软件的工程文件,以便日后维护和修改。

    以上是ST编程的一般方法和操作流程。根据实际控制要求和使用的PLC编程软件,可能会有一些细微的差异。因此,在具体操作时,参考相关软件的使用手册和文档是非常重要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部